Sunderland Defender Paulo Da Silva Joins Real Zaragoza For Undisclosed Fee

Posted by admin on Monday 31 January 2011

Centre-back failed to settle in England.
Sunderland have confirmed that Paulo Da Silva has joined Real Zaragoza for an undisclosed fee.

The centre-back joined the Black Cats from Toluca back in the summer of 2009 but has made just 24 appearances for Steve Bruce’s men.

The Paraguay international impressed in last summer’s World Cup, but injuries and the arrival of Titus Bramble have seen him fall down the pecking order.

Da Silva has now become the second player to leave the Stadium of Light following the exit of David Healy on loan to Rangers.
